Tips for Creating a Minimalist Bedroom

April 17,2022
Share:


Creating a minimalist bedroom doesn’t have to be expensive, or time-consuming, or look like something out of Dwell magazine.

Very messy, cluttered teenage boy’s bedroom with piles of clothes, music and sports equipment.

Through some careful organizing and strategizing (and possibly looking to a Pinterest board or two for inspiration), you can create a simpler ambiance and aesthetic in your bedroom in no time at all – without spending buckets of cash!Here are tips for creating a minimalist bedroom.


Get Rid of Your Junk

There’s no point in keeping your junk around! Go through your bedroom belongings carefully and put away anything that doesn’t positively make your heart sing. The same goes for photos, random wall hangings, collectibles, and anything else of the sort. By removing your bedroom clutter, you are just making space for the things that really matter.


Pick Out a Simple Bed Frame or Go Frame-less

It makes a huge difference to pick the right bed frame for the particular minimalist vibe you’re going for in your bedroom – since the bed is the focal point of the room, the right minimalist bed frame can really set the tone for the whole space. For a minimalist bed, you can choose from a metal frame, box spring, or platform bed – any of these would serve as the perfect foundation for your décor.


Purchase Neutral-Coloured Bedding

You can achieve a true minimalist feel in your bedroom by choosing neutralized tones (think soft beige, creamy white, or pale grey). Getting back to basics is the key to attaining a Zen vibe – too many clashing, crazily coloured patterns will not accomplish this. Furthermore, by painting your bedroom in a neutral palette, you’ll be able to add accent colours later.


Bring in the Natural Light

In a minimalist bedroom, lighting becomes almost an accessory all on its own with the least amount of furniture, lighting makes a huge impact on the look and feel of the room. Get rid of your curtains (unless they’re sheer) and let as much natural light into your bedroom as you can. It will make the room feel more open, modern, and minimal.
